A Bond of Trust, Respect and Friendship, 18 December 2007
9/10
Author: Claudio Carvalho from Rio de Janeiro, Brazil

T'Pol suggests and Captain Archer accepts a leave for the crew in planet Risa, famous for the relaxation technique of the local masseuses. However, Captain Archer is called by Admiral Maxwell Forrest, who assigns the Enterprise to bring the Vulcan ambassador V'Lar from planet Mazar to the Vulcan warship Sh'Raan. V'Lar has fallen in disgrace with the accusation of being a criminal, and the Vulcan High Command requested her urgent removal from the planet. T'Pol prepares the Enterprise to welcome the ambassador, and after a brief meeting with V'Lar, she becomes disappointed with her former idol. Out of the blue, the Enterprise is attacked by a Mazarite ship, whose captain demands that V'Lar should be delivered to them. Captain Archer asks V'Lar the reason for the attack, but she does not justify, pleading classified information, and Archer decides to return to Mazar. After having a private meeting with V'Lar, T'Pol goes to Captain's Archer's cabin and asks him to return immediately to the course to Sh'Raan.

"Fallen Hero" is one of the best episodes of this First Season. The beginning is hilarious, with T'Pol suggesting a "relaxation" of the earthlings due to the reduction of productivity and need of "relieving the stress" of the command of the Enterprise. The gentle and nice ambassador V'Lar seems to be a path to approach the relationships between Earth and Vulcan. Jolene Blalock is fantastic in the role of a Vulcan woman with bond of trust, respect and friendship with Captain Archer and the Enterprise crew-members. My vote is nine.

Title (Brazil): "Herói Decadente" ("Decadent Hero")
